Excerpt from Christ and Progress: A Discussion of Problems of Our Time

As I sat thinking, on New Year's Eve, the years seemed to go marching by with a regal air. The Book of the Chronicles of the Kings of Israel lay open before me and I read, So David slept with his fathers and Solomon reigned in his stead - And Elah slept with his fathers and Zimri his son reigned in his stead - And Ahab slept with his fathers and Hezekiah his son reigned in his stead. - "Reigned" and "slept," - "reigned" and "slept." O, weary iteration! I saw a darkened room in the palace; men and women in courtly apparel watching at a death-bed; tears and whispers; then daybreak and the blast of silver trumpets: "The king is dead; long live the king!"

So the years in royal state went by; some crowned with shining gold; others with garlands of laurel that drooped and faded ere they passed from view; still others with the cypress of memorable griefs. And, watching this imposing cortege I quite forgot the near approach of Death, until the clock began the measured stroke of twelve. Farewell, Old Year!

Alack, our friend has gone;
Close up his eyes, tie up his chin,
Step from the corpse and let him in
That standeth there alone!
